**LiftSim Environments**

Hey reviewer — quick tour. LiftSim, our elevator-dispatch simulator, runs in three environments: sandbox (anything goes), staging (mirrors prod traffic shapes), and prod (locked down, change-controlled). Sandbox resets nightly, so don't panic about junk data there. Staging is where the dispatch algorithms get soak-tested before promotion. Access is role-gated per environment, and secrets rotate on a fixed schedule. The staging environment currently runs with the following settings.

config for yaduf-yajeg:
[quenmir]
port = 6379
region = upper-3
host = quenmir.olvarqsoft.local
team = fraath
timeout_ms = 750
retries = 7

### Deep Links Landing on the Home Screen

New folks hit this one a lot: Pintrail's mobile deep links fall back to the home screen when the route registry cache is stale. First, confirm the link resolves in the routing sandbox. If it 404s there, flush the registry cache and retry. To call the sandbox resolver directly, authenticate with the token below.

login token, yajeg-fawif: eyJhbGciOiJIUzI1NiIsInR5cCI6IkpXVCJ9.eyJzdWIiOiIEdPQYnZXaZIn0.HSRTnYZBx0Qc

**Alert: WS-COMPRESS-RATIO-LOW**

This fires when Pondbridge websocket connections show compression savings below 10% while CPU on the gateway exceeds budget. It usually means clients are sending pre-compressed payloads, so permessage-deflate costs CPU without saving bandwidth. Do not disable compression globally; some tenants depend on it. The tradeoff matrix and per-tenant override procedure are documented on the page below.

runbook for yageg-tafop: https://superset.merlaqnet.local/deploy/projects/issue/display/repo/projects/ticket/e6ac41f4bf7bc116ee61994c

Access in the Quillbase wiki is role-based: Readers see published pages, Editors can draft, and the Release Manager role alone can modify the Releases namespace and its signing procedures. Your account has been granted Release Manager for the Tarnwood project. Please review the namespace permissions page before your first cut, and confirm the audit log shows your grant. To publish signed release notes, you will need the current release signing key, reproduced below.

deploy key for hawip-bagug: bky13_91GKUpxemM5Po